Top job projections for graduates in elementary education and teaching from brigham young university - hawaii
Elementary school teachers, except special education
Projection Rating: B+
Median Annual Wage: $63,680
Percentage of Paycheck to Repay: 10.64%-7.92%
Employment Change: -10.7%
Entry-Level Education: Bachelor's degree
